Edit F(x)
Background
The f(x) source is a user-defined math function that
can be used as a source waveform for the FFT or
advanced math functions. The f(x) source
waveform is created by the addition, subtraction,
multiplication or division of two input waveforms.
Panel Operation
1. Press the Math key.
M
MATH
2. Press Advanced Math from the
bottom menu.
3. Press the Edit f(x) key to edit the
f(x) waveform.
4. Select Source 1 from the side menu
Range
CH1~4
5. Press Operator to choose the math
operation.
Range
+, -, ×, ÷
6. Select Source 2 from the side menu.
Range
CH1~4
7. The f(x) source waveform is now
set, press Go Back to return to the
Advanced Math menu.
